Alexis Reid, M.A. (Reid Connect, LLC) provides Educational Therapy & Executive Function Coaching that helps individuals develop the strategies and mental tools essential for success in academics, work, relationships, through milestones or transitions, and daily life.
Executive function skills - including working memory, attention control, planning, organization, cognitive flexibility, and emotional regulation - enable goal-directed behavior, problem-solving, and independent growth.
Sessions combine evidence-based skill instruction, guided practice, and real-world application, ensuring that strategies generalize across a variety of contexts and settings.

Executive functions are cognitive skills that impact every aspect of life from goal setting to problem solving, creativity, personal relationships, learning, assessing situations, navigating challenges or transitions, and so much more. These are the skills that allow for us to optimize our interactions with others and the environment and performance in all that we do.
Individual or group sessions to teach and enhance:
Working memory, inhibition, cognitive flexibility
Planning, prioritization, organization, and time management
Problem-solving, persistence, motivation, and goal-setting
Application of executive function skills across academic and life tasks
